PROSPECTS OF IRON EXTRACTIVE METALLURGY DEVELOPMENT THROUGH THE EYES OF EUROPEAN STEELMAKERS

https://doi.org/10.17073/0368-0797-2017-1-80-85

Abstract

At the European congress held on September 12-14, 2016 in Linz major attention was given to the prospects of iron metallurgy development. The fl ow “blast furnace – basic oxygen furnace” is expected to remain the main steelmaking process giving way to steelmaking in electrical furnaces starting from 1960s. Development of hydrogen metal lurgy and occurrence of industrial microbial fermentation of metallurgical gases with subsequent production of ethanol and other chemical products from them are forecast.
